Unlocking the Flavors of Nature: Herbs to Enhance Your BBQ Drinks
Unlocking the Flavors of Nature: Herbs to Enhance Your BBQ Drinks
In the realm of barbecue, where flavors mingle and dance on your palate, incorporating herbal elements into your signature gin and tonics takes refreshment to a whole new level. These natural additions not only elevate the taste profile but also bring a touch of creativity to your summer gatherings. Think fresh basil, mint, or even rosemary—each herb offers a unique twist that complements the classic combination of gin and tonic.
When crafting herbal gins, experiment with different herbs to uncover their distinct notes. Basil, for instance, lends a bright, citrusy edge while mint provides a cooling, mentholated punch. Rosemary adds depth and warmth, making it perfect for richer, meatier dishes. By embracing the diversity of herbs, you unlock an array of BBQ alcoholic drinks tailored to suit various palates and culinary adventures.

Crafting Your Own Herbal Gin Tonics at Home
Crafting your own herbal gin tonics at home is an exciting way to elevate your barbecue experience and impress your guests. It allows for a personalized twist on the classic cocktail, tailored to your taste preferences and the season’s fresh herbs. With a few simple ingredients and some creativity, you can transform your BBQ alcoholic drinks into unique, flavorful creations that complement grilled meats and summer vegetables.
Start by selecting a high-quality gin as your base, then experiment with various herbs like rosemary, thyme, basil, or even citrus peels for a zesty kick. Infuse the gin by steeping the chosen herbs in the spirit for several days to extract their essential oils. Once infused, mix your herbal gin with tonic water and give it a stir. Garnish with fresh herb sprigs or slices of citrus for an elegant presentation that matches the refreshing nature of your barbecue setting.
Popular Herb Combinations for a Unique BBQ Drink
When it comes to crafting a refreshing BBQ alcoholic drink, herbal gin and tonics have become a popular choice. The key lies in pairing unique herbs with gin for a flavor profile that elevates the traditional tonic water. Some standout combinations include rosemary and thyme, which offer a robust and aromatic taste; basil and mint provide a cooling and invigorating effect; while lemon balm and ginger add a zesty and spicy kick.
These herbal blends not only make your BBQ drinks more exciting but also complement various barbecue dishes. Whether you’re serving them as a signature cocktail or offering them as a DIY option for guests, these combinations ensure that your BBQ event stands out with a refreshing and distinctive drink experience.
Serving Suggestions: Presenting Your Herbal Gin and Tonics Stylishly
When it comes to serving your herbal gin and tonics, presentation is key to making a statement at any barbecue gathering. Opt for elegant highball glasses or even unique, textured cups to elevate the ordinary. Garnish each drink with a sprig of fresh herbs like rosemary or mint, adding a pop of color and aroma that will delight your guests. You can also add a slice of cucumber or a twist of lemon to enhance the herbal notes in your gin.
For an extra touch, create a simple ice cube tray filled with edible flowers or herb-infused water and insert one into each glass. This subtle detail not only looks stunning but also refreshes drinkers without overwhelming them with too much liquid. Pair this visually appealing spread with a selection of BBQ bites like skewers, burgers, or grilled vegetables, making your herbal gin and tonics the star of the barbecue table.
